Microsoft’s Surface family suffered a major blow Thursday, as Consumer Reports not only pulled its recommendation for all Surface-branded products, but moves them into the dreaded “not recommended” category.

Coinbase has had a pretty crazy six months. It may be hard to remember, but at the beginning of 2017 the cryptocurrency world was a different place. Bitcoin was below $1000 per coin and the entire market cap for all cryptocurrencies was about 7x less than it is today. Since then, the market has surged. Get ready for more BuzzFeed-branded products. The company has hired Eric Karp, previously the general manager of licensing at Crayola, as its first head of licensing. Karp will be working with outside partners to develop new products around BuzzFeed brands.
